Choose a Unique Name for Your LLC

Choosing a unique name for our LLC is an essential step in the formation process, as it sets the foundation for our brand identity. To begin, we must verify the name's availability by checking the Mississippi Secretary of State's database. This helps us avoid any potential legal issues or conflicts with existing businesses. Once we confirm availability, we should consider naming conventions that reflect our business's purpose and values. It’s important to follow state regulations, which dictate that the name must include "Limited Liability Company" or abbreviations like "LLC." By adhering to these guidelines, we position ourselves favorably in the market while creating a memorable brand. Ultimately, a thoughtful name can greatly impact our LLC's success and recognition.

Designate a Registered Agent

One essential step in forming our LLC is designating a registered agent. This individual or business entity will act as our official point of contact for legal matters, guaranteeing we stay compliant with state requirements. When we're choosing a registered agent, it's vital to understand their responsibilities:

  • Receive legal documents on behalf of the LLC
  • Handle official government correspondence
  • Assure compliance with state regulations
  • Maintain availability during business hours
  • Provide a reliable address for service of process

File the Certificate of Formation

After designating a registered agent, the next step in forming our LLC is to file the Certificate of Formation with the Mississippi Secretary of State. This filing process is essential as it officially establishes our LLC in accordance with state law. We’ll need to guarantee that we meet all formation requirements, which include providing the LLC's name, registered agent details, and principal address. The form can be completed online or via mail, and there’s a filing fee to take into account. Once submitted, it typically takes a few business days for processing. By diligently following these steps, we set a solid foundation for our LLC, ensuring compliance and paving the way for future business operations.

Create an Operating Agreement

While many may overlook the importance of an operating agreement, creating one is essential for our LLC's internal structure and governance. This document outlines the operating agreement essentials and clarifies member responsibilities, ensuring everyone is on the same page.

Key components to include are:

  • Ownership percentages: Defines each member's stake in the LLC.
  • Decision-making processes: Establishes how decisions are made and who has voting rights.
  • Profit distribution: Outlines how profits and losses are shared among members.
  • Member roles and responsibilities: Clarifies each member's duties and expectations.
  • Exit strategy: Details the process for a member leaving or transferring their interest.

Obtain Necessary Licenses and Permits

Before we launch our LLC in Mississippi, it’s crucial to understand that obtaining the necessary licenses and permits is a key step in ensuring our business operates legally and efficiently. Each industry has specific business licenses and permit requirements that we must navigate. We should start by researching our particular business type to identify what’s needed at the local, state, and federal levels. This may include health permits, zoning clearances, or sales tax licenses. We can often find this information on Mississippi’s state website or by consulting local government offices. By ensuring we meet all permit requirements, we not only comply with laws but also build credibility and trust with our customers, setting a solid foundation for our LLC's success.
